Key Differences Between Bedbug Bites and Allergies

Understanding the cause of your skin irritation is the first step to solving it.

Bedbug Bites: Caused by small insects that feed on human blood at night, usually while you’re sleeping.

Allergies: A reaction by your immune system to substances like dust, pet dander, certain foods, or fabrics.

The signs can be subtle, but if you know what to look for, the truth reveals itself quickly.


7 Ways to Tell Them Apart

  1. Bite Pattern

Bedbugs: Appear in a line or clustered group — often called the “breakfast, lunch, and dinner” pattern.

Allergies: Randomly spread or form larger patches.

  1. Location on the Body

Bedbugs: Target exposed skin — arms, neck, legs, face.

Allergies: Can affect covered areas like the chest, back, or even eyelids.

  1. Timing of Appearance

Bedbugs: Bites often show up overnight or within a few hours after sleeping.

Allergies: Symptoms develop shortly after exposure to a trigger (e.g., pet, detergent).

  1. Itch Intensity

Bedbug bites: Often extremely itchy and may worsen when scratched.

Allergies: Can cause itching, burning, or tingling, usually with other symptoms like sneezing or watery eyes.

  1. Swelling and Color

Bedbugs: Red, raised bumps with a dark center or puncture mark.

Allergies: Flat, smooth, or hive-like welts with even redness.

  1. Other Symptoms

Bedbugs: Generally limited to the skin. Rare allergic responses.

Allergies: May include breathing issues, headaches, or digestive problems, depending on the trigger.

  1. Environmental Clues

Bedbugs: Look for blood stains, shed skin, or live bugs around mattress seams or furniture.

Allergies: Linked to environmental factors — dust, pollen, pets, or mold.


When to See a Professional

You should consult a doctor or pest control specialist if:

The rash spreads rapidly or becomes blistered.

You experience other allergic symptoms (e.g., trouble breathing).

You notice bedbug signs around your sleeping area.


How to Treat Each Case

Bedbug Bites:

Wash affected areas with soap and water.

Apply hydrocortisone cream or cold compresses to reduce itching.

Avoid scratching to prevent infection.

Contact a licensed pest control service to inspect your home.

Allergies:

Take over-the-counter antihistamines.

Use fragrance-free lotions or oatmeal baths to soothe the skin.

Eliminate the suspected allergen from your environment.

See an allergist for proper testing if symptoms persist.


Prevention Tips

Preventing Bedbug Bites:

Use bedbug-proof mattress covers.

Inspect hotel beds and luggage when traveling.

Reduce clutter and vacuum regularly.

Preventing Allergic Reactions:

Use HEPA filters in your home.

Keep pets clean and away from bedrooms.

Switch to hypoallergenic laundry detergents and fabrics.
